In 1657 Jonas Wood, a Huntington farmer, and his next-door neighbors authorized a treaty with the Secatogues for 5 necks of land, including Santapogue Neck (now Venetian Shores). Little Neck, which is the land west of the Lindenhurst Canal, was gotten a brief time later.


In the 1780s Jesse Ketcham and his spouse, the previous Temperance Brush, developed a home on what is currently Montauk Freeway simply eastern of Washington Opportunity. Various other very early settlers in "Huntington South" (as this area was after that called) were the Strongs, the Bartos, the Smiths, the Van Nostrands and the Fleets.


Before the turn of the 20the century, many factories and services grew in the brand-new Village, providing several regional family members with employment. The rapid development of the Village quickly made our very early settlers understand the need for a fire firm. In 1877 the "Breslau Feuer Wehr" (Fire Security) was created.

Ground was made the very first Catholic Church on June 21, 1870. In 1913 the Town's initial parochial college was finished to enlighten the youngsters of the local parish. Others soon adhered to. On August 28, 1872 official commitment events were held for a freshly constructed Lutheran Church on existing West John Road.

One of the major communities that built itself from the past to the contemporary era would certainly be what is now known as Lindenhurst. In this nation of unimagined possibility, two business people would make a decision to build their own concept of exactly how the American people must live. black forest bakery lindenhurst ny A lady by the name of Abby Welwood first saw the true well worth and charm of the land.


Thomas Welwood would soon fulfill his organization companion, Charles Schleier, and begin on a mission to inhabit lengthy Island. These 2 guys realized that they had the ideal advertising and marketing tool to market their land to a number of potential customers: the Long Island railroad. This train would certainly be utilized by these two guys to bring people out from the city to see the elegance that Abby Welwood imagined.


Charles Schleir was a German born immigrant to the USA. He was born in the German community of Breslau, now called Wroclaw, Poland. Schlier had actually gained from his home city that there was a lifestyle that numerous German Americans had actually missed below in the United States.

Charles Schleier and Thomas Welwood made it their objective to produce the American version of Breslau. These gentleman were ready to offer this land inexpensively and swiftly.

These stories of land were being offered reasonably since Welwood and Schleier knew in the future they would reap the benefits. As the land started to sell, individuals were appearing to the recently created Wellwood Terminal where they would lay eyes on their future. Individuals who left here were mostly of German descent and saw this village as some place where they could make a living and construct several new lives in a location that had not been booked for the poorest of immigrants.




Breslau was a city that was in Germany at the time of the late 19th century. It was developed with the purposes to utilize, home and inform thousands of individuals - lindenhurst ny. This city was produced so people would not need to travel much for anything. Schleier being from Breslau recognized that this was the most effective way to form a city.
